LMS Medical Systems Announces New Addition

LMS, developer of the CALM system (Computer Assisted Labor Management), announced that Dr. Henry Lerner, MD, OB/GYN, FACOG, has joined the LMS team in order to spearhead clinical development with the company. Dr. Lerner is a Clinical Instructor in Obstetrics and Gynecology at Harvard Medical School of which he is a graduate. He is a member of the Board of Directors of ProMutual Group, a leading Boston-based physician and hospital insurance company and is a member of the Board of Overseers of the Newton-Wellesley Hospital in Newton, Massachusetts. Dr. Lerner combines extensive clinical experience in obstetrics with both medico-legal and risk management expertise. He has authored multiple peer reviewed scientific papers as well as a website (shoulderdystociainfo.com.) focusing on shoulder dystocia, a severe potential complication in labor and delivery.
